Student Debt of Health Professions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$27,250 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Catawba College, health professions graduates take on a median debt of $27,250 in student loans. This is higher than $25,667, the typical median for all majors at Catawba College.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

Every one of the 28 students who graduated with a bachelor’s degree in health professions from Catawba College identified as women.

Catawba College gender breakdown of Health Professions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of health professions bachelor’s degree graduates at Catawba College were White. About 64% of graduates fell into this category.
